TOPIC

WRONG ANSWER 10%

Fonnts asked 6 years ago

não acho o problema no meu codigo

include

include

include

using namespace std;

int main(){ int k=0; while(k==0){ long long n1,n2,r; string resultado; cin>>n1>>n2; if((n1==0)&&(n2==0)){ break; } if((n1<0)||(n2<0)){ break; } r=n1+n2;

stringstream convert; convert << r; resultado=convert.str();

for(int i=0;i<=resultado.length();i++){ if(resultado[i]=='0'){ for(int j=i;j<resultado.length();j++){ resultado[j]=resultado[j+1]; } i--; }

}

cout << resultado<<endl; } return 0; }

Remember not post solutions. Your post may be reviewed by our moderators.

  • noyonict replied 4 years ago

    while True:
        m, n = input().split()
        if int(m) == 0 == int(n):
            break
        add = str(int(m) + int(n)).replace('0', '')
        print(add)
  • jhftm0 replied 6 years ago

    já esiste um algoritimo pronto cara usa esse s.erase(remove(s.begin(), s.end(), '0'), s.end());~~